    I fully expect McDaniels and his staff to lead the charge regarding offensive line. Their theory (smarter, smaller, quicker with movement) is pretty much the opposite of the Flores/Grier model (big road graders and people movers). Another potential reason we might see more FA or high round draft picks along the line is because our scouting staff isn't really as familar looking for the McDaniels zone blockers. I'd be curious to see how many new starters they feel they need. Does Hunt fit? Eichenberg? Do we have faith in Dieter to be healthy or fit the scheme? So many questions.

    But Pickens would be perfect. Great receiver and he is a nasty blocker with an attitude. Would be great for what It sounds like this team wants to be.

    Seems like a top 5 of London, Wilson, Burks, Williams and Olave is a tier.

    Then a large next tier of guys like Watson, Bell, Metchie, Pickens, Dotson, Robinson and Pierce.

    How often do 12 receivers go top 50 ?
    Pickens, Bell or Dotson would be incredible at 50!

    Edit; Last 4 years there were 7, 11, 3 and 5 receivers chosen in top 50.
